    8 Tips for a Fun & Memorable Friendsgiving this Year!

    1. Plan Ahead: Start planning your Friendsgiving well in advance to ensure that everything runs smoothly. Decide on a date, invite your friends, and create a guest list. Make sure to consider dietary restrictions and food preferences.

    2. Potluck Style: Friendsgiving is often more fun and less stressful when everyone contributes to the meal. Encourage your friends to bring their favorite dishes, sides, and desserts. This not only reduces the host's workload but also adds variety to the feast.

    3. Set the Ambiance: Create a warm and inviting atmosphere for your gathering. Decorate the space with fall-themed decorations, such as pumpkins, leaves, and candles. Play some background music to set the mood and consider lighting a fire or candles for a cozy touch.

    8 Must-Try Fall Hacks for an Eye Catching Home Exterior

    As the vibrant hues of summer flowers fade and leaves gracefully descend from the trees, the exterior of your home may lose some of its luster. Elevate your fall curb appeal with these expert tips:


    1. Maintain a Pristine Lawn: Keep your lawn looking its best as autumn leaves fall. Regular raking to manage leaves is key; you can compost them or recycle at your local center.


    2. Trim Trees and Shrubs: When trees and shrubs shed leaves, they can look disheveled. To maintain a neat yard: remove withered blooms and leaves, trim unruly stems, and eliminate dead branches at the base of bushes and shrubs.


    3. Revitalize Flower Beds: Use a leaf blower to clear dried leaves from flower bed corners. Add vibrancy with fall plants like mums, marigolds, asters, sedum, kale, or sumac. Finish with a 2-3 inch layer of fresh mulch for a clean look!
